The acceptance rate at University of South Carolina Beaufort is 72%. That’s higher than the rate at many schools, but still low enough to be considered somewhat selective. If you want to get in, you’ll need good grades and to be able to show that USC Beaufort is a good fit for you.
The student to faculty ratio at University of South Carolina Beaufort is about average at 15 to 1. This ratio is often used to gauge how many students might be in an average class and how much time professors will have to spend with their students on an individual level. The national average for this metric is 15 to 1.
In addition to the student to faculty ratio, some people look at what percentage of faculty members are full-time as a sign of how much time professors will be able to spend with their students. This is because part-time teachers may not be on campus as much as their full-time counterparts.
The full-time faculty percentage at University of South Carolina Beaufort is 58%. This is higher than the national average of 47%.
The freshmen retention rate is a sign of how many full-time students like a college or university well enough to come back for their sophomore year. At University of South Carolina Beaufort this rate is 61%, which is a bit lower than the national average of 68%.
The on-time graduation rate for someone pursuing a bachelor’s degree is typically four years. This rate at USC Beaufort for first-time, full-time students is 39%, which is better than the national average of 33.3%.

The average net price of USC Beaufort is $16,772. The affordability of the school largely depends on your financial need since net price varies by income group. See the table below for the net price for different income groups.### Net Price by Income Group for USC Beaufort
| $0-30 K | $30K-48K | $48-75 | $75-110K | $110K + |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| $11,858 | $12,806 | $15,774 | $18,369 | $19,971 |
The net price is calculated by adding tuition, room, board and other costs and subtracting financial aid. Note that the net price is typically less than the published price for a school. For more information on the sticker price of USC Beaufort, see our tuition and fees and room and board pages.
Almost 66% of college students who graduated with the class of 2018 took out student loans, but that percentage varies from school to school. At USC Beaufort, approximately 49% of students took out student loans averaging $6,641 a year. That adds up to $26,564 over four years for those students. The student loan default rate is 6.8%. Although this is lower than the national default rate of 10.1%, you’ll still want to keep this in mind when taking out student loans. The pay for some majors is higher than others, but on average, students who graduate with a bachelor’s degree from University of South Carolina Beaufort make about $48,088 a year during their first few years of employment after graduation. This is in the same neighborhood of the average college graduate’s salary of $49,219 per year. However, certain majors may produce higher-paying graduates.

In the most recent reporting year, students from 15 majors graduated from University of South Carolina Beaufort. The following table lists the most popular undergraduate majors along with the average salary graduates from those majors make.
| Most Popular Majors | Completions | Average Salary of Graduates |
|---|---|---|
| Multi-Disciplinary Studies | 387 | NA |
| General Psychology | 66 | $24,106 |
| Business Administration & Management | 51 | $39,539 |
| Nursing | 47 | $59,411 |
| Public Health | 37 | $28,603 |
| General Social Sciences | 29 | $26,308 |
| General Biology | 27 | $25,866 |
| Hospitality Management | 23 | $31,890 |
| Liberal Arts General Studies | 18 | NA |
| Computer Information Systems | 14 | NA |
